S&P: Conseco-Linked RMBS Led Downgrades

Nearly all the residential mortgage-backed securities deals downgraded in the third quarter related to a limited guarantee from Conseco Finance rather than the performance of the transactions, according to Standard & Poor's Ratings Services.Only two downgrades resulted from poor collateral performance, while the other 73 occurred on Aug. 9 and Sept. 19 as a result of two downgrades involving Conseco Finance, which provides the limited guarantee for the deals. "Standard & Poor's believes the uncertainty created by Conseco Inc.'s difficulties, and the fact that Conseco Finance does not enjoy regulatory protection, leaves its creditors significantly vulnerable," said Ernestine Warner, a director in S&P's Structured Finance Surveillance group. "Additionally, without the use of the limited guarantee, the monthly excess spread may be insufficient to protect against losses during the life of the transactions."
